A future-forward learning environment begins with listening, discovery, and shared aspiration. At Georgetown International Academy those ideas came to life during a recent Discovery visit with our Fielding International team, as we explored the vision for GIA’s third-floor expansion project.
This early engagement centered on listening, learning, and building shared understanding with school leaders, educators, parents, and students. Together, we began exploring how new space can support collaborative, student-centered learning, high-level inquiry, interdisciplinary exploration, technology-rich experiences, and safe, thoughtful movement throughout the space, while also reflecting GIA’s culture, community, and sense of place through architecture.
